Editorial Summary
The creator provides a comprehensive guide for first-time passengers sailing with MSC Cruises, emphasizing that the company operates with a distinct European style compared to American lines. The video outlines fifteen specific tips designed to help travelers avoid common mistakes and maximize savings. Key topics include strict policies regarding outside beverages, the importance of pre-purchasing dining and drink packages to avoid higher onboard prices, and the necessity of linking credit cards online before embarkation. The creator also explains unique ship features, such as the destination elevator system, the use of smart wristbands for onboard transactions, and the specific temperature of the hot tubs. Additionally, the guide covers logistical advice for embarkation day, such as how to complete safety drills via cabin televisions and where to find room keys. The video concludes by advising passengers to adopt a global mindset, suggesting that embracing the international atmosphere and Mediterranean dining style will lead to a more enjoyable experience.
